CVE-2026-82448 1 Shinobi Systems 1 Shinobi 2026-08-31 9.8 Critical
Shinobi before commit 5a76c74f contains a hardcoded connection key in the child node service that allows unauthenticated attackers to execute arbitrary database queries. Attackers reaching the child node port can present the hardcoded key during WebSocket handshake, then dispatch SQL queries through the onWebSocketDataFromChildNode handler to read and modify user records and camera configuration.

CVE-2026-16259 2026-08-30 9.8 Critical
The Uix UserCenter WordPress plugin through 1.0.3 does not verify that the account being modified through an unauthenticated profile-update action belongs to the requester, and it authenticates that action with a token whose signing key is hardcoded and identical across every install, allowing unauthenticated attackers to forge a token for any user, overwrite an administrator's email and password, and take over the account.

CVE-2026-19412 1 Cp Plus 1 Cp-xr-de21-s Router 2026-08-28 N/A
This vulnerability exists in the CP Plus CP-XR-DE21-S Router due to the presence of hardcoded HTTP Digest authentication credentials in the firmware that are identical across all devices running the affected firmware. An attacker with access to the local network could exploit this vulnerability by obtaining the hardcoded authentication information from the firmware. Successful exploitation of this vulnerability could allow the attacker to gain unauthorized administrative access and perform privileged operations on the targeted device.

CVE-2026-78251 1 Dji 15 Air 3, Air 3s, Dji Avata 2 and 12 more 2026-08-27 N/A
DJI drones contain an FTP service that uses hardcoded credentials shared across affected models and permits authenticated users to upload files without limits on file size, file count, or total storage consumed in **/blackbox/upgrade/**, as well as overwrite existing files in that directory. An attacker with access to the drone's internal network or USB RNDIS interface can exhaust the available storage, preventing the aircraft from writing flight records, logs, and telemetry and potentially preventing subsequent firmware updates. Uploaded files persist across reboot and factory reset. Affected models are DJI Neo until 01.00.0400, DJI Neo 2 until 01.00.0500, DJI Flip until 01.00.1200, DJI Air 3 until 01.00.1600, DJI Air 3S until 01.00.1400, DJI Avata 2 until 01.00.0400, DJI Avata 360 until 01.00.0300, DJI Mavic 3 until 01.00.1400, DJI Mavic 3 Classic until 01.00.0800, DJI Mavic 3 Pro until 01.01.0700, DJI Mavic 4 Pro until 01.00.0500, DJI Mini 2 until 01.07.0200, DJI Mini 3 until 01.00.0500, DJI Mini 3 Pro until 01.00.0900, DJI Mini 4 Pro until 01.00.1100, and DJI Mini 5 Pro until 01.00.0600. Remediation requires a firmware update from the vendor.
